Do you need a separate licence for gas work?
Yes. Gas fitting sits under its own licence category in NSW, separate from general plumbing. Whoever handles a gas job at your place holds that specific licence, not just a plumbing ticket.
What is safe to try myself before you arrive?
For a leak or burst pipe, shut the water off at the meter and soak up whatever's pooling. If you smell gas, get outside and call from there instead of inside. Skip the light switches and open flames on your way out.

Why do Mona Vale's older homes keep us busy?
Streets like Bungan Street and Waratah Street still carry plenty of postwar and mid-century cottages in brick, fibro and weatherboard. Decades of salty sea air off the coast corrode taps and fittings quicker here than properties further inland, and ageing hot water systems are no exception.
What does heavy rain do to Mona Vale's plumbing?
Heavy coastal downpours can overload stormwater drains around the town centre and near Mullet Creek, sometimes backing water up into low-lying properties before it clears. Older sewer lines under a lot of these older homes aren't built for that kind of volume, so surcharging becomes a genuine after-hours callout.

Do tree roots really block drains around Mona Vale?
Very much so. These older, leafier streets still run on clay and earthenware sewer lines, and mature garden trees send roots straight into them over time. This is one of our most frequent blocked-drain callouts in the established streets.
